California Academy of Math & Science and Western Christian squared off in some playoff action on Thursday, but California Academy of Math & Science had to settle for second. They took a 3-1 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Western Christian Fighting Lancers. The Coyotes' defeat continues a trend for the team, making it three in a row.
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-21, 24-26, 25-16, 25-9.
Multiple players turned in solid performances to lead Western Christian to victory, but perhaps none more so than Gwenyth Baumer, who had eight digs. Another player making a difference was Caitlyn Levens, who had 12 digs.
California Academy of Math & Science's loss dropped their record down to 16-10. As for Western Christian, they have been performing well recently as they've won five of their last six contests, which provided a nice bump to their 22-9 record this season.
California Academy of Math & Science does not have any more games scheduled as of now. Western Christian has already played their next game, a 3-0 defeat against Sultana on the 26th.
